The brief

Cattle prices are reaching record highs, leading to negative margins for packers and increased costs for consumers. Industry reports suggest that the situation may deteriorate further before any stabilization occurs.

Coverage from Chron, Yahoo, the Chicago Tribune, drovers.com, Beef Magazine, and The Fence Post emphasizes that the beef supply chain is under pressure. Analysts point to herd rebuilding and shifting demand as primary factors currently influencing market volatility.

Future reports will track whether proposed radical solutions from pitmasters gain traction. Attention remains on market indicators for Q3 to determine if current price trends will persist.

Quick answers

What is impacting the price of beef?

Coverage cites record-high cattle prices, negative packer margins, and the ongoing process of rebuilding cattle herds.

What is the outlook for beef prices?

According to the Chicago Tribune, industry sources indicate that prices may worsen before they improve.

How is the barbecue industry responding?

A Texas pitmaster has proposed a radical solution to manage the impact of rising brisket prices on barbecue operations.
